Chris Blue, winner of Season 12 of NBC’s The Voice, is enjoying a successful debut week for his album Foundations: The Hymns of My Heart, released on Gaither Music Group. The album has enjoyed notable chart success, reaching No. 1 on the Gospel Album chart, No. 2 on the Top Christian/Gospel Albums chart and No. 158 on the Top Album Sales chart across all music genres, according to Luminate.

Capping off an exciting week, Blue made a special appearance on NBC this past Saturday, June 22, where he sang the national anthem for the U.S. Olympic diving qualification in his hometown of Knoxville, Tennessee. The event, which took place in advance of the 2024 Summer Olympics, added a personal and meaningful touch to Blue’s celebrations.

Foundations: The Hymns of My Heart is a 10-song collection that features Blue’s soulful interpretations of songs that have had a significant impact on his life. An accompanying 13-track concert DVD featuring an interview with Blue hosted by Gospel Music Hall of Fame member Bill Gaither is also available.

“This is where my life, my story, my faith began. I really want people to know who I am at my core, so why not start at the beginning?” says Blue.

Blue’s YouTube premiere of Foundations: The Hymns of My Heart on June 23 on Gaither Music TV’s YouTube channel garnered significant attention, and his TV special aired the same day on aspireTV. The special featured performances and interview footage that gave fans an intimate look into Blue’s musical journey. The special will continue to air on various networks throughout the late summer and fall, including RFD-TV, TBN, Heartland, CTN, TCT, The Walk TV, Vision Television & Hope TV (Canada), and The Miracle Channel (Canada). Blue’s musical journey began in Knoxville, Tennessee, where he began singing in church and with his family band at age three. He was ordained at age 12 and later became a worship leader. Blue’s career took off after winning The Voice in 2017, where his expressive vocal vibrato and dynamic stage presence made him a fan favorite.

The release of the album on Gaither Music brings things full circle for Blue. “When I was growing up, Mr. Gaither was the Billy Graham, the godfather of gospel, in our house,” Blue recalls. “It couldn’t get any bigger than that.”

“Every now and then a unique talent comes along that has that special something, and Chris has it!” says Bill Gaither. “He brings a special spirit to our nightly concerts and it’s a joy to see God use his gifts.”
